Output ca068c725414b2d876a6cb984e2990bf1b8756c5f5ebc9040fb1b24a941e3727:32

value
127761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10f0e580feababb39b522674131db4554b6d9585 OP_EQUAL
address
33EbKPsv8ogrZVDyx89itVaW9f86pmb5md
transaction
ca068c725414b2d876a6cb984e2990bf1b8756c5f5ebc9040fb1b24a941e3727
confirmations
262913
spent
true